"The Sugar Plum Fairy!" is the first special Christmas-themed episode of Nickelodeon's animated show Butterbean's Café, produced and aired as the twelvth episode of its first season. It stars Giada De Laurentiis, of her Food Network show Giada at Home, as Ms. Peartree, who, to avoid ending spoilers, turns to be a Sugar Plum Fairy. For some reason, Christmas is always referred to as "the holidays" in the story.
Summary

It’s the holiday season in Puddlebrook. When Butterbean’s Sugar Plum Fairy Cake goes missing, Cricket is afraid the Sugar Plum Fairy won’t visit.
